No. Basic computer knowledge is enough to start. We teach everything from the ground up, including the Linux commands and scripting you need.
Intel i5 or Ryzen 5 processor, 16 GB RAM, 256 GB SSD minimum. VirtualBox needs at least 8 GB free RAM to run labs. Windows works fine.
Yes — when done with permission. We cover the legal framework thoroughly. All practice happens in isolated lab environments on intentionally vulnerable machines.
Recorded sessions provided for review. Live classes are recommended for hands-on labs. Alternate-day schedule minimises conflicts.
We provide complete placement support — resume building, portfolio review, and interview prep. Cyber security roles are actively hiring across India and globally.
₹3–5 LPA (₹25,000–42,000/month) for SOC Analyst roles. Experienced ethical hackers and pen testers earn ₹6–12 LPA. Bug bounty income is additional.
CEH (Certified Ethical Hacker) and CompTIA Security+ primarily. The curriculum also builds a strong base for eJPT and eventually OSCP.
